AVR R250<\/b> is a half-wave phase-controlled thyristor type Automatic Voltage Regulator (AVR) and form part of the excitation system for a brush-less generator.<\/p>\n
In addition to regulating the generator voltage, the AVR circuitry includes under-speed and sensing loss protection features. Excitation power is derived directly from the generator terminals.<\/p>\n
Positive voltage builds up from residual levels is ensured by the use of efficient semiconductors in the power circuitry of the AVR.<\/p>\n
The AVR is linked with the main stator windings and the exciter field windings to provide closed-loop control of the output voltage with load regulation of +\/- 1.0%.<\/p>\n
In addition to being powered from the main stator, the AVR also derives a sample voltage from the output windings for voltage control purposes. In response to this sample voltage, the AVR controls the power fed to the exciter field, and hence the main field, to maintain the machine output voltage within the specified limits, compensating for load, speed, temperature, and power factor of the generator.<\/p>\n
Control:<\/strong><\/p>\n
VOLT:<\/strong> To adjust the generator output voltage (clockwise increase output voltage)<\/p>\n
<\/strong>STAB:<\/strong> To prevent voltage hunting (clockwise increase the damping effect). The correct setting can be found by running the generator at no load and slowly turning the stability control anti-clockwise until the generator voltage starts to become unstable.<\/p>\n
UFO:<\/strong> Under Speed Protection<\/p>\n
